Virtual Services Platform 9000
Overview
The Virtual Services Platform (VSP) 9000 is a next-generation solution for mission-critical core networks and data centers. The VSP 9000 is built upon the proven
Ethernet Routing Switch 8600
software, a fully programmable network processor unit for flexible data forwarding, and Nortel's carrier-grade Linux. The VSP 9000 is designed to deliver a future-proof, ultra-reliable network that provides services integration, higher 10 Gigabit Ethernet density, and simplified and agile virtual network infrastructures.
Using powerful network virtualization technologies, Nortel's Virtual Services Platform 9000 is specifically designed to support the needs of a virtualized computing environment. The VSP 9000 enables "Application VPNs", based on
PLSB (Provider Link State Bridging)
and
VCS (Virtual Control Service)
, to fully automate the movement of virtual applications within or between data centers in a matter of milliseconds to ensure application uptime and lower OPEX. In site-to-site VPN connectivity, enterprises can extend MPLS WAN to the campus or metro using Nortel's simple, cost-effective
IP VPN-Lite solution
.
Key Features:
- Simplified IP VPN services through patent-pending IP VPN-Lite* (IP-in-IP)
- Robust, resilient Ethernet-based services and solutions through Nortel's driven standard IEEE 802.1aq Provider Link State Bridging* (PLSB)
- Efficient "Application VPNs" solution for virtual application LANs
- Patented ultra-resilient Switch Clustering based on Split Multi Link Trunking (SMLT) and Routed Split Multi Link Trunking (RSMLT) technology
- Multi-terabit performance optimizes Virtual Routing, and Forwarding domain capacity to support multiple customers
- Highly scalable mid-plane architecture with lossless fabric up to 27 Tbps of throughput
- Designed to support 40-100Gbps interfaces, services integration, and Converged Enhanced Ethernet
- Built on Nortel's carrier-grade Linux Operating System to provide a reliable and secure architecture
- Nortel's programmable network processor RSP for flexible data forwarding and investment protection
- Redundant and hot swappable control plane, switch fabric, cooling fans and power supplies
- Instantaneous re-route across all ports in a link aggregation group
- Hitless patching
- Patent-pending hardware-based control plane Denial of Service (DOS) and system overload protection
- Traffic IP Flow Information eXport (IPFIX*) IETF RFC 3917
* Post initial release
